The Importance of Seamless Verification
Verification screens serve as a gatekeeper between a new user’s curiosity and their first real value experience with your app. If this point introduces friction through confusing instructions or too many steps, drop-off rates climb sharply. Industry data shows that reducing onboarding time and ambiguity directly correlates with higher activation rates and long-term engagement. The goal must be to help users gain access with as little resistance as possible, while safeguarding account security.
Designing Intuitive Interfaces
Intuitive design lies at the heart of successful verification journeys. Cognitive overload, caused by cluttered layouts or poorly explained options, leads to early exits. Elements such as clear headings, real-time input feedback, and auto-formatting for phone numbers and codes significantly improve usability. Users respond positively when they can move through required steps quickly and understand each action. Leading developers and designers are increasingly relying on evidence-based UI patterns, ensuring their interfaces require minimal mental effort to navigate.
Implementing Progressive Disclosure
Progressive disclosure helps users avoid feeling overwhelmed by revealing information and options only as needed. In verification scenarios, this means asking for only one detail at a time, such as a phone number or email address, before prompting for a code. It empowers users to move step by step, boosting confidence and decreasing errors. This clear, manageable process often leads to higher completion rates, especially in more complex or multi-stage verification flows often seen in finance or e-commerce apps.
Leveraging Native Screens for Performance
Performance is a top concern when users are asked to complete time-sensitive tasks, such as entering verification codes. Native UI screens, written in platform-specific code, feel more responsive and familiar because they leverage device features such as autofill, camera scanning, and one-tap authentication. This quick responsiveness and seamlessness make a notable impression. Fast, integrated screens help speed up onboarding and send the subtle message that the app is trustworthy and competent.
Reducing Friction with Smart Defaults
Smart defaults, such as pre-filled fields (when possible) and automatically detected input types, reduce unnecessary effort. For instance, if a user’s device can autofill one-time passcodes sent by SMS or suggest their email address, these shortcuts save time and prevent errors. Respecting user time means they are less likely to abandon onboarding and more likely to remember their positive experience.
Ensuring Security Without Compromising Usability
Security cannot be sacrificed in the pursuit of a smooth verification process. Modern authentication methods, such as biometric scans or secure token exchanges, allow developers to maintain high standards of protection while limiting the inconvenience users once faced with traditional passwords or manual code entry. Balancing security checks against usability ensures the trust your users place in your app is not misplaced.
Continuous Testing and Feedback
No verification experience is perfect from launch. Leading product teams prioritize regular usability testing, analytics, and direct user feedback to surface friction points or areas of confusion. This iterative approach allows timely adjustments and ensures that the verification screens keep pace with evolving user expectations and device capabilities. In turn, a commitment to ongoing refinement increases retention and reinforces the app’s reputation as responsive and customer-centric.
